Definition
- 1Petite fente faite à un vêtement pour y passer un bouton.
- 2Petite fente sur le col gauche d'un costume par laquelle on attache les décorations civiles ou militaires, une fleur ou un bijou.
- 3Incision.
- 4Dépression creusée par érosion dans l'axe d'un anticlinal. Ce sont deux cuestas qui se font face.
